MITCHELL, ALLEN & MERRILL TAKE OVER GAME 7 🔥 | May 17, 2026

The Cavaliers delivered a historic Game 7 performance in Detroit.

Donovan Mitchell, Jarrett Allen and Sam Merrill combined for 72 points to lead Cleveland to a dominant 125-94 victory.

Cleveland also became just the 6th team in NBA history to have four 20-point scorers in a Game 7.

Sam Merrill added a record-setting night off the bench with 23 points — the most ever by a Cavaliers reserve in a playoff game since starters began being tracked in 1971.

The Cavs’ 31-point win was:
• The largest Game 7 victory in franchise history
• The 3rd-largest road win in NBA Game 7 history
